Filipino Pochero Stew

Experience the flavors of the Philippines with this hearty stew, featuring chicken, sausage, and a mix of vegetables in a rich and tangy sauce.

Ingredients

3 tbsp olive oil
2 plantains, peeled & quartered
2 small potatoes, quartered
1 onion, chopped
2 garlic cloves, minced
4 lbs chicken legs, thighs, wings
2 chorizo de bilbao sausages, quartered
salt & pepper, to taste
water as needed
2 tomatoes, diced
15.5 oz garbanzo beans, drained
1 small cabbage head, chopped

Directions

1

Heat olive oil in a large pot over medium heat. Add plantains and potatoes; fry until crisp outside, about 5-7 minutes. Remove from pot and set aside, reserving oil.

2

Cook onion and garlic in the same oil until onion is translucent, 5-7 minutes. Add chicken and sausage; season with salt and pepper. Cover and cook for 5 minutes.

3

Add enough water to cover chicken completely. Bring to a simmer, then cook for 10 more minutes. Stir in tomatoes, cover, and cook another 10 minutes.

4

Add the reserved plantains, potatoes, garbanzo beans, and cabbage. Cook covered until cabbage wilts and all is hot, about 5 minutes.

5

Serve hot
